May They Rest in Peace: Sr. Mary Immaculata Assenmacher, OP

Sister Mary Immaculata Assenmacher, OP, formerly known as Gertrude Assenmacher, died on Saturday, October 6, 2018, at the Dominican Life Center in Adrian, Michigan. She was 82 years of age and in the 65th year of her religious profession in the Adrian Dominican Congregation.

Sister was born in Highland Park, Michigan, to George and Mary (Schoeb) Assenmacher. She graduated from St. Alphonsus High School in Dearborn, Michigan, and received a Bachelor of Arts degree in English and a Master of Teaching degree in Education, both from Siena Heights College (University) in Adrian, Michigan. Sister was also certified by the National Association of Catholic Chaplains for pastoral ministry.

Sister Mary spent 19 years ministering in elementary education in Defiance, Medina, and Cleveland, Ohio; Bad Axe, Michigan; Nassau, The Bahamas; and Fort Lauderdale, Florida. Sister also served as pastoral minister for 35 years in Henderson, Nevada; Bardstown, Kentucky; Adrian, Michigan; and The Pas, Manitoba, Canada. Her pastoral ministry includes 15½ years at St. Rose Dominican Hospital, a sponsored institution of the Adrian Dominicans, and seven years as coordinator of Maria Health Care Center in Adrian, also an institution of the Adrian Dominican Congregation. Sister became a resident of the Dominican Life Center in Adrian in 2012.

Sister is survived by a sister, Theresa Kotyk of Dearborn, Michigan, and a brother, Robert Assenmacher of Brighton, Michigan. She was preceded in death by her parents; four brothers, George, Leo, Alphonse and Fr. Frank Assenmacher; and cousins Sister Harold Assenmacher and Sister Irene Essenmacher, also Adrian Dominican Sisters.
